Class: TencentCloud::Dlc::V20210125::DescribeClusterMonitorInfosRequest

Inherits:
Common::AbstractModel
  • Object
show all
Defined in:
lib/v20210125/models.rb

Overview

DescribeClusterMonitorInfos请求参数结构体

Instance Attribute Summary collapse

Instance Method Summary collapse

Constructor Details

#initialize(dataengineid = nil, timestart = nil, timeend = nil, metricname = nil) ⇒ DescribeClusterMonitorInfosRequest



6060
6061
6062
6063
6064
6065
# File 'lib/v20210125/models.rb', line 6060

def initialize(dataengineid=nil, timestart=nil, timeend=nil, metricname=nil)
  @DataEngineId = dataengineid
  @TimeStart = timestart
  @TimeEnd = timeend
  @MetricName = metricname
end

Instance Attribute Details

#DataEngineIdObject



6058
6059
6060
# File 'lib/v20210125/models.rb', line 6058

def DataEngineId
  @DataEngineId
end

#MetricNameObject



6058
6059
6060
# File 'lib/v20210125/models.rb', line 6058

def MetricName
  @MetricName
end

#TimeEndObject



6058
6059
6060
# File 'lib/v20210125/models.rb', line 6058

def TimeEnd
  @TimeEnd
end

#TimeStartObject



6058
6059
6060
# File 'lib/v20210125/models.rb', line 6058

def TimeStart
  @TimeStart
end

Instance Method Details

#deserialize(params) ⇒ Object



6067
6068
6069
6070
6071
6072
# File 'lib/v20210125/models.rb', line 6067

def deserialize(params)
  @DataEngineId = params['DataEngineId']
  @TimeStart = params['TimeStart']
  @TimeEnd = params['TimeEnd']
  @MetricName = params['MetricName']
end